Output 39108ce823429cf7db932ad50b19f19b0e82626d9a21e398bdadafe0e60fe2b3:81

value
143970
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846c83fcb509245ae239b110bf465f3a4c77d184 OP_EQUAL
address
3DmD7fDS49SodXbMhGbxphB96GXVcvT58s
transaction
39108ce823429cf7db932ad50b19f19b0e82626d9a21e398bdadafe0e60fe2b3
spent
true